Output d15a5b577146e4d9d06ff35d84a9c030ad97cf5ca9f2579f3d6c74a42da8bff3:0

value
1068194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af8ac58e811e3666985f0c4f86956701525bf7df OP_EQUAL
address
3HhCR99LLoPzpDfHrMxE2ARe16hS1tdzk6
transaction
d15a5b577146e4d9d06ff35d84a9c030ad97cf5ca9f2579f3d6c74a42da8bff3
spent
true